WARNINGS

The amplifier must be placed on a firm, level surface where it is not exposed to

 

dripping or splashing.

 

The ventilation grids on the top, bottom, and sides of the amplifier must be unob-

 

structed at all times during operation. Do not place flammable material above or

 

beneath the amplifier.

 

Contact your authorized Krell dealer, distributor, or Krell before using any devices

 

designed to alter or stabilize the AC power for the Showcase Amplifier.

 

Before connecting the Showcase Amplifier, make sure the amplifier is turned off

 

and any output device (such as a preamplifier) is in mute or stand-by mode. Make

 

sure all cable terminations are of the highest quality and free from frayed ends,

 

short circuits, or cold solder joints.

 

Use only one input to each amplifier channel at a time.

 

If the red LED flashes when the amplifier is in the stand-by mode, unplug the

 

amplifier to reset the protection circuit. Check the loudspeakers and loudspeaker

 

cables for potential short circuits before reconnecting the amplifier to your system.
